Eddie Torres has been the Multi Language Planting & Development Associate at the Kentucky Baptist Convention for eight years. Before that, he worked with the North American Mission Board (NAMB) planting churches in Tennessee and Kentucky. He considers it a pleasure to work with other cultures, integrate with them, and learn about their culture. He has a Bachelor of Arts in Theology and Multicultural Ministry from Baptist University of the Americas in San Antonio, Texas. He also has a Master of Divinity from The Southern Baptist Theological Seminary. He is happily married to Noemí Torres, and they have two children. Their eldest son got married last summer. He is finishing his university, and their daughter is finishing a degree in accounting.
How Eddie helps churches:
In this ethnic church planting position, Eddie helps plant churches among Nepalese, Burmese, and African groups. In addition to that, he also serves as a consultant for ethnic churches in Kentucky.
